The Whole Thing










The (W)hole thing showcases the genius of legendary magician Daryl.
Two HOLE cards and two WHOLE cards magically transform into a SPOT card and then a card with a WHOLE bunch of spots and then a spot that covers the WHOLE card. All this before becoming a SPOT card with a HOLE before a surprising finish where the card is revealed to have the word "HOLE" written across the WHOLE card.
"The Whole Thing" is Daryl at his finest. The clever scripting adds extra layers to hilarious routine without needing any extra gimmicks. Everything can be examined and the entire routine resets instantly.
Both a PARLOR and STAGE version is available. Each one comes with the specially-printed die cut cards, as well as access to online instruction containing a full performance, the complete script and everything you need to know to get the most out of the effect.

It’s supposed to be for parlor/stage but you can even do it close up/walk around (you may need a big jacket pocket).
The only reason for the pretty good rating is because the prop quality. Good, not great. And be aware of backlighting as with a bit of it the spectators can see right through the card and “kinda” see what’s printed on the other side
